| # The Rust standard library |
| |
| The Rust standard library is a group of interrelated modules defining |
| the core language traits, operations on built-in data types, collections, |
| platform abstractions, the task scheduler, runtime support for language |
| features and other common functionality. |
| |
| `std` includes modules corresponding to each of the integer types, |
| each of the floating point types, the `bool` type, tuples, characters, |
| strings (`str`), vectors (`vec`), managed boxes (`managed`), owned |
| boxes (`owned`), and unsafe and borrowed pointers (`ptr`, `borrowed`). |
| Additionally, `std` provides pervasive types (`option` and `result`), |
| task creation and communication primitives (`task`, `comm`), platform |
| abstractions (`os` and `path`), basic I/O abstractions (`io`), common |
| traits (`kinds`, `ops`, `cmp`, `num`, `to_str`), and complete bindings |
| to the C standard library (`libc`). |
| |
| # Standard library injection and the Rust prelude |
| |
| `std` is imported at the topmost level of every crate by default, as |
| if the first line of each crate was |
| |
| extern mod std; |
| |
| This means that the contents of std can be accessed from any context |
| with the `std::` path prefix, as in `use std::vec`, `use std::task::spawn`, |
| etc. |
| |
| Additionally, `std` contains a `prelude` module that reexports many of the |
| most common types, traits and functions. The contents of the prelude are |
| imported into every *module* by default. Implicitly, all modules behave as if |
| they contained the following prologue: |
| |
| use std::prelude::*; |
